package any import ( "context" "testing" "github.com/coredns/coredns/plugin/pkg/dnstest" "github.com/coredns/coredns/plugin/test" "github.com/miekg/dns" ) func TestAny(t *testing.T) { req := new(dns.Msg) req.SetQuestion("example.org.", dns.TypeANY) a := &Any{} rec := dnstest.NewRecorder(&test.ResponseWriter{}) _, err := a.ServeDNS(context.TODO(), rec, req) if err != nil { t.Errorf("Expected no error, but got %q", err) } if rec.Msg.Answer[0].(*dns.HINFO).Cpu != "ANY obsoleted" { t.Errorf("Expected HINFO, but got %q", rec.Msg.Answer[0].(*dns.HINFO).Cpu) } } func TestAnyNonANYQuery(t *testing.T) { tests := []struct { name string qtype uint16 }{ {"A query", dns.TypeA}, {"AAAA query", dns.TypeAAAA}, {"MX query", dns.TypeMX}, {"TXT query", dns.TypeTXT}, {"CNAME query", dns.TypeCNAME}, } for _, tt := range tests { t.Run(tt.name, func(t *testing.T) { req := new(dns.Msg) req.SetQuestion("example.org.", tt.qtype) nextCalled := false a := &Any{ Next: test.HandlerFunc(func(ctx context.Context, w dns.ResponseWriter, r *dns.Msg) (int, error) { nextCalled = true return 0, nil }), } rec := dnstest.NewRecorder(&test.ResponseWriter{}) _, err := a.ServeDNS(context.TODO(), rec, req) if err != nil { t.Errorf("Expected no error, but got %q", err) } if !nextCalled { t.Error("Expected Next handler to be called for non-ANY query") } }) } }
